Out of all the majors we analyze each year, multi / interdisciplinary studies was ranked #13 in the country. In fact 115,895 degrees and certificates were handed out in 2020-2021.

The Most Popular Multi / Interdisciplinary Studies Graduate Certificate Schools in the Plains States Region ranking is one of many tools that Course Advisor has developed to help you make your educational decision. This report analyzed 29 schools in the Plains States Region to see which ones were the most popular graduate certificate programs for students. To create this ranking we looked at how many students graduated from the Multi / Interdisciplinary Studies program at each school on the list.

Our 2023 rankings named University of Iowa the most popular school in the Plains States Region for multi / interdisciplinary studies students working on their graduate certificate. Iowa is a fairly large public school located in the small city of Iowa City.
Women make up 63% of the multi / interdisciplinary studies majors at the school.
